Aaron Posted April 28, 2018 Posted April 28, 2018 Well our offense still has not woken up and the pitchers glove and 1st base umpire gave us the game today eventually but it feels good to be in the win column again. We scratched across a run in 1st on an infield single by Gorksi that barely bounced off the pitchers glove on a high chopper with bases loaded. We didn’t score again in regulation but Beauchamp and the relievers (Krueger, Sabol and Lloyd) were as good as Milto would have been. Eventually Illinois tied it in the 9th with 2 outs but should of taken a 2-1 lead and won as a dropped third strike by Fineman with runner on 2nd was late on the throw to first but ump wrongly called Illini runner out for 2nd out. Illinois that got a single to tie with the runner still on 2nd but the next single which would of won it with correct call on previous play only put runners at 1st and 2nd and Lloyd got a pop out to end inning after. Nothing doing for either offense after that until Drew Ashley led off the 12th with a HR down the right field line to win it. Not sure we deserved to win as we also made a million base running mistakes and as I said our offense continues to be in hibernation. However, we found a way finally in another 50-50 game and the pitching was fantastic and we needed every bit of it. Hopefully this springboards the team back on track. Iugradman 1 Quote
